The Elizabeth Tower holding the iconic Big Ben bell needed some repair. It was decided that this repair should go ahead. So the parliamentary authorities called a restoration company, who presumably came and looked at h job and estimated £29 million to do the job over a period of four years. Because of the proximity of … Continue reading "BONG, £29 MILLION, BONG, £61...
Scotland flag - the saltire Made In Scotland. For Scotland.
Create An Account